French Faïence Majolica Glazed Pastel Asparagus Plate, circa 1890-1910
About the Item
A scarce French barbotine Majolica pastel glazed Asparagus plate, circa 1890-1910, maker unknown.
The mint green plate is of high quality ceramic, showing arching asparagus spears tipped in a beautiful burgundy glaze on a raised molded bed of overlapping leaves. A deep sauce well is at the bottom.
Reference: pg. 143, Artichauts et Asperges en Barbotine, Maryse Bottero
Measures: 9.75 in. diameter x .75 in. height.
Excellent antique condition.
